Ipava, IL
Ipava is located close to the center of Illinois. Ipava is part of Fulton County. Ipava has 0.27 square miles of land area and has no water area. As of 2010-2014, the total Ipava population is 594, which has grown 17.39% since 2000. The population growth rate is much higher than the state average rate of 3.62% and is much higher than the national average rate of 11.61%. Ipava median household income is $51,750 in 2010-2014 and has grown by 65.60% since 2000. The income growth rate is much higher than the state average rate of 22.70% and is much higher than the national average rate of 27.36%. Ipava median house value is $63,500 in 2010-2014 and has grown by 68.88% since 2000. The house value growth rate is much higher than the state average rate of 34.33% and is higher than the national average rate of 46.91%. As a reference, the national Consumer Price Index (CPI) inflation rate for the same period is 26.63%. On average, the public school district that covers Ipava is worse than the state average in quality. The Ipava area code is 309.
